Greening the Golden Years Podcast: Raging Grannies, Seniors With An Agenda

The Raging Grannies, pursuers of activist causes since 1986 are still going strong. From humble beginnings as a peace group in Canada, to The Today Show, magazine articles, newspaper and tv coverage, the grannies have a rich history. They’ve been arrested, investigated, cheered and jeered, but still they go out and rage for change.

Join me in a look at the history and accomplishments of this group of seniors who are as much at home making brownies for their grandchildren as they are in front of a military recruiters office, trying to dissuade young men and women from joining the military. Shrinking violets they aren’t, and that makes their story even more interesting.
